Lone Star Security

607072 river rd L0N1S7 Shelburne Ontario Canada
  • Profile: Lone Star Security is a Business Services company located at Shelburne, Ontario Canada, address is 607072 river rd, Shelburne L0N1S7 ON, postcode is L0N1S7, you can contact Lone Star Security by phone 5199255548
Please share as much information as you can about Lone Star Security so other users can benefit from your comment.